Samsung VLUU i70 adds messaging function to its 7.2 megapixels
It’s not unusual for IT products to incorporate new functions that give birth to a hybrid, but not always this merging is beneficial to the end-user. Samsung VLUU i70 it’s such example, featuring HSDPA connectivity, that allows it to receive and send text messages and pictures.

Samsung did a good job with the design of VLUU i70
If you take down the HSDPA connectivity, Samsung VLUU i70 it’s a normal consumer digicam, with 7.2 megapixels resolution, 3X optical zoom, ISO 1600 (it’s becoming standard on consumer products), 30 fps VGA recording, ASR (Advanced Shake Reduction), face recognition and a 3" LCD screen. Now the fun begins with it’s HSDPA feature, that allows users to upload pictures directly to a server, remote computer of website. You can also send and receive text messages.

Samsung is pushing the LCD size to 3" lately with it’s all it’s products
I’m wondering how users will be able to write messages with the keypad placed in the far right side of the camera. The buttons also seem embedded in the casing because of the sliding mechanism of the optical part of Samsung’s VLUU i70, so pressing them will result in improper tactile response. For now the price it’s not known, as the camera has just been announced in Korea.
